(4 days ago) WebLearning is defined in this chapter as a relatively permanent change in mental processing, emo-tional functioning, and/or behavior as a result of experience. It is the lifelong, dynamic process by which individuals acquire new knowledge or skills and alter their thoughts, feelings, atti-tudes, and actions.
